cONVERGE

Converge is Scotland’s springboard for university-born innovators. We help students, graduates and staff across all Scottish universities turn their creativity, ideas and innovations into sustainable businesses.

Working on the ground, at universities across Scotland, we help to uncover emerging spinouts and start-ups, acting as a catalyst to accelerate the creation of innovative products and services that will improve lives, safeguard our planet and drive our economy.

The Scottish Policy and Research Exchange (SPRE) is a network of academics and officials working in new ways to expand the evidence base available to policymakers. Much of this involves encouraging and supporting new voices from the academy to engage with policy.

SPRE develops training and mentoring opportunities for early career researchers, and provides tools in digital and real space that make it easier for researchers and officials to collaborate.

The Data Lab logo

Scotland’s innovation centre for data and AI. The Data Lab helps companies, organisations and individuals capitalise on the opportunities that exist within the field of data science — working with them to grow their operations, develop innovative new projects and ensure they have the data skills needed for the future.

Scottish Enterprise High-Growth Spinout Programme
The High-Growth Spinout Programme (HGSP) provides funding to support the commercialisation of advanced technologies developed at Scotland's universities, research institutes and NHS boards. The objective is to create new high-growth companies with the potential to generate significant economic impact in Scotland.

Knowledge Transfer Partnerships (KTPs) can help you to lead rewarding and ongoing collaborations with innovative businesses who require access to your skills and expertise to help them develop.

The West of Scotland KTP Centre will work with you to facilitate the development and running of your project. They are there to help and support you at every step of the process.

Interface logo. The knowledge connection for business.

Interface is a central hub connecting organisations from a wide variety of national and international industries to all of Scotland’s universities, research institutes and colleges. Interface provides a free match-making service to initiate collaborations between private, public or third sector organisations and Scotland’s world-leading academic expertise, research, technologies and specialist facilities to help them grow. A range of funding mechanisms are available to facilitate these industry-academia collaborations, such as Innovation Vouchers.
